One of the more interesting things about Romania is that the Romanian language is a romance tongue (i.e. it is closely related to Italian, Spanish, and French). The area that comprises modern Romania is partly the old Roman provinces of Dacia and some other province I don't feel like looking up  . I think the area was largely populated by Roman military retirees in the 2nd century. It's been said that that is where Romanian ultimatel;y derived from. I am pretty sure that modern Romanians are not the descendants of Roman settlers but it makes perfect sense that the local language would be based on Latin. I'm doing this from sheer memory so I could be a little off.  I am no expert on the Balkans. Just a history buff.
